The Male gender has a number of different gender-specific drug and alcohol treatment programs to select from, such as regular and intensive outpatient, inpatient and sober living options. Statistically, male clients tend to accept rehab help in the later in the more severe stages of their addiction and may require more extensive intervention and treatment. Inpatient and residential drug rehab facilities for males which deliver a comprehensive system of support from peers and treatment staff is going to be very worthwhile because the later stages of addiction demand full engagement with the recovery process. Detoxification is the first step, and may require medical involvement in some instances, especially if the male client is suffering with physical withdrawal symptoms or health problems because of their substance abuse. Outpatient therapy won't provide this, but inpatient programs commonly provide a vast assortment of detox services to assist male-gender clients through this as safely and as comfortably as possible.

Male clients in treatment in Owensville usually have very distinct male challenges they need to sort out, challenges relating to their gender and their role as males in their families and in society. Treatment that is targeted to address challenges that males face involves therapy and counseling to improve self-esteem & confidence, improve one's capacity to cope with life stresses, anger management, etc. There may even be instances where male clients have experienced forms of sexual or physical abuse, and may not feel comfortable disclosing this in a co-ed program.
